The LFL2-CK-U-PUR5 is a float switch from Pepperl+Fuchs designed to determine the liquid level in tanks. It uses a mercury-free microswitch embedded in a polypropylene float that activates when deviated from a horizontal position. This compact switch has a small diameter and is suitable for mounting through a G1 threaded hole.

Datasheet:

  • Switch type: Micro switch, mercury free
  • Function: Determination of limit values of liquid level
  • Design: Sleeve, small diameter, mounting through a threaded hole G1
  • Float: Polypropylene (PP)
  • Cable: PUR, flexible (3 x 0.50 mm²)
  • Supply voltage: 250 V AC, 150 V DC
  • Maximum current: 10 A
  • Switching power: 1500 VA
  • Resistance to voltage pulses: 4 kV
  • Electrical lifetime: ≥ 5 x 10^4 switching cycles
